SKK(Simple Kana to Kanji conversion program) for iOS with flick keypad
Swift Ruby HTML Shell Objective-C++ Objective-C
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
Common 💄 Use _ = instead of let _ Nov 9, 2016
FlickSKK.xcodeproj ✈️ 1.5.0 build 2 Nov 10, 2016
FlickSKK.xcworkspace
FlickSKK ✈️ 1.5.0 build 2 Nov 10, 2016
FlickSKKKeyboard ✈️ 1.5.0 build 2 Nov 10, 2016
FlickSKKTests
Memo ✈️ 1.5.0 build 2 Nov 10, 2016
iTunesConnect
misc 📷 update metadata.xml by script Apr 19, 2015
.gitignore 🍫 use cocoapods-app_group plugin Oct 19, 2015
Gemfile 💎 update cocoapods-app_group plugin Dec 10, 2016
Gemfile.lock
Gymfile 💪 Nov 9, 2016
Podfile Use ※Ikemen instead of tap Nov 9, 2016
Podfile.lock
README.mkdn 📝 update README Oct 19, 2015
Rakefile 🐬 add rake test Mar 18, 2015

README.mkdn

FlickSKK

AppStoreにて公開しています。 通常利用の場合はAppStore版をご利用ください。

Overview

フリック入力対応版のiOS向けSKKです。

動作条件

  • iOS8 以降

主な機能

AppStoreの説明 を参照してください。

ビルド方法

ソースコードの取得

$ git clone https://github.com/codefirst/FlickSKK.git
$ cd FlickSKK

CocoaPodsの導入

$ bundle install

設定ファイルの書き換え

以下のようにAppGroup用のApp IDを指定します。 このApp IDは、自分のDeveloper ProgramのApp IDである必要があります。

$ bundle exec pod app-group GROUP_NAME

ビルド

$ bundle exec pod install

その後、 FlickSKK.xcworkspace を開いてビルドしてください。 (注: FlickSKK.xcodeproj ではない)

辞書の作成

SKK辞書なら利用できます。 ただし、アルファベットのみのエントリ(例: alpha)などは利用しないため取り除くことが望ましいです。

ruby ./misc/strip.rb /path/to/skk.jisyo > Resources/skk.jisyo

License

FlickSKKはSKK-JISYO.Lを元にしたSKK辞書を同梱しています。 https://github.com/codefirst/FlickSKK/blob/master/FlickSKKKeyboard/skk.jisyo

それ以外の部分についてのライセンスは未定義です。

トラブルシューティング

"ld: library not found for -lz" とエラーがでる

libzがないのが原因です。 適当なlibz.x.x.z.dylib(x.y.zはバージョン番号)へのシンボリックリングを作成すれば回避できます。

$ cd /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/Developer/SDKs/iPhoneOS.sdk/usr/lib
$ ln -s libz.x.y.z.dylib libz.dylib